The Estonian IT Interoperability Framework

The Estonian IT interoperability framework generalises and provides a systematic overview of positive developments in state information systems. The main objective of the framework is to ensure that state information systems are citizen-focused and service-based. Information systems must be integrated into a single logical whole, one which serves the population and various organisations. To this end, it is necessary to reach agreement at the state level on clear rules and agreements. Common middleware must be used.
